The Mayhew 60143 12-S Dominator Pry Bar is a 17-inch straight pry bar engineered for professional-grade durability and comfort. Featuring a patented two-composite ergonomic handle resistant to oil and heat, a metal striking cap for impact protection, and a black oxide finish for rust prevention, this tool is built to withstand daily heavy use. Made in the USA and backed by a lifetime warranty, it’s the trusted choice for mechanics and industrial pros who demand reliability and performance.

Best deal out there
I use these daily in a mechanic shop and they are just as good as the tool truck brands that the other guys have and made in the US at a fraction of the cost. I mostly use these for things like prying stubborn axles out of transmissions or de-pressing clutches to remove belts and they've held up great. I actually like the handles better than the tool truck stuff. The only issue I've had is that the "Dominator" logo started rubbing off almost immediately just from holding it in my hand but this is not a functional issue and these still get 5 stars for the price and quality. *update after a year and half* Still using these every single day with no issues. As with any pry bar that's been bashed on for this long the tips are a little mushroomed but other than that they're still like new as far as function. I've hammered them into spots where they were slightly bent up against the frame of a vehicle and they come back to true and haven't broken so the steel is really good. The striker caps and handles are not torn or damaged at all and I still think these feel better in the hand than any of the tool truck pry bars I've used. Mayhew makes certain tools like punches for Snap-on and I also have some of their air hammer bits for roll pins that are super high quality. These prybars are definitely intended for everyday use.
